About Jayanta Kumar Bora
Jayanta Kumar Bora is a scholar working on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, General Health Professions, Gender Studies, Nutrition and Dietetics and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, having authored 28 papers that have together received 755 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Global Maternal and Child Health (7 papers), Demographic Trends and Gender Preferences (5 papers), Child Nutrition and Water Access (4 papers), Global Health Care Issues (3 papers), Atmospheric aerosols and clouds (2 papers), Atmospheric chemistry and aerosols (2 papers), Air Quality and Health Impacts (2 papers) and Poverty, Education, and Child Welfare (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Health (78 cit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(170 citations), Gender Studies (77 citations), Soil Science (70 citations) and Finance (74 citations). Jayanta Kumar Bora has collaborated with scholars based in India, Austria and Ireland. Frequent co-authors include Nandita Saikia, Moradhvaj, Anna Dimitrova, Erich Striessnig, Wolfgang Lutz, Satya Sundar Bhattacharya, Christophe Z. Guilmoto, Pradip Bhattacharyya, Linee Goswami and Pratibha Deka.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, The Lancet Global Health, Atmospheric Environment, Environmental Monitoring and Assessment and Ecological Engineering.
